"It's in the final throes, but it would seem that a deal has been struck between the administrator and a company called Oracle Design, headed by Derek Hartland, to buy the business and assets of Frank Peters," said Bretton chairman John Ward.
Frank Peters had recently laid off 45 members of staff following a 30-day consultation period. "The good news is that we've managed to save the remaining 39 jobs," said Ward.
Ward said the loss of a large contract in the last few weeks was the main cause of its present troubles. "It was for a lot of money and it left me with no option, but to get protection from the courts."
The details of the sale are yet to be finalised as the appointment of an administrator, believed to be Begbies Traynor, was being approved as PrintWeek went to press.

Bretton finds buyer for Frank Peters business
Frank Peters, part of the Bretton Communications Group, has been bought following the parent groups application for administration last week.
